Resource Real Estate Opportunity REIT Inc., Resource Real Estate Opportunity REIT II Inc., and Resource Apartment REIT III Inc., three non-traded real estate investment trusts sponsored by Resource Real Estate LLC, have suspend dividend payments as of April 1st.

The company indicated that the suspensions are temporary and were enacted in order to preserve cash at its properties and to offset any disruptions in rents that may occur as a result of the coronavirus pandemic.

“In order to accommodate the undoubted stress facing the residents in our 15,000 apartment units across the United States, Resource is employing an aggressive set of actions,” the company said in a statement. “Clubhouses, pools and fitness areas have been closed, and value-add rehabilitation projects will be deferred temporarily. Capital expenditures will be focused on providing clean, safe and leasable conditions for our current and prospective residents.”

The company added, “History has shown that conservative balance sheets, adequate cash liquidity, and proactive leadership and management are the best defenses to combat the type of difficult and unforeseen situation that we are all facing.”

Resource Real Estate is an asset management company that specializes in real estate investments. The REITs collectively own approximately $2.8 billion of multifamily properties across 16 states as of the fourth quarter of 2019. Resource is a wholly-owned subsidiary of C-III Capital Partners LLC, an asset management and commercial real estate services company.
